What Escitalopram
generichealth is used for
Escitalopram generichealth is
used to treat depression. It
belongs to a group of
medicines called selective
serotonin reuptake inhibitors
(SSRIs). They are thought to
work by their actions on brain
chemicals called amines
which are involved in
controlling mood.
Depression is longer lasting
or more severe than the "low
moods" everyone has from
time to time due to the stress
of everyday life. It is thought
to be caused by a chemical
imbalance in parts of the
brain. This imbalance affects
your whole body and can
cause emotional and physical
symptoms such as feeling
low in spirit, loss of interest in
activities, being unable to
enjoy life, poor appetite or
overeating, disturbed sleep,
often waking up early, loss of
sex drive, lack of energy and
feeling guilty over nothing.
Escitalopram generichealth
corrects this chemical
imbalance and may help
relieve the symptoms of
depression.
Escitalopram generichealth
may also be used to treat
patients who may avoid
and/or are fearful of social
situations.
Escitalopram generichealth
may also be used to treat
patients who have excessive
anxiety and worry.
Escitalopram generichealth
may also be used to treat
irrational fears or obsessional
behaviour (obsessive-
compulsive disorder).

DESCRIPTION
Escitalopram oxalate is a fine white to yellow, crystalline material.
Escitalopram oxalate is sparingly soluble in water, slightly soluble
in acetone, soluble in ethanol and
freely soluble in methanol. No polymorphic forms have been detected.

PHARMACOLOGY
PHARMACODYNAMICS: Biochemical and behavioural studies have shown that
escitalopram is a
potent inhibitor of serotonin (5-HT)-uptake (_in vitro _IC
50
2nM).
The anti-depressant action of escitalopram is presumably linked to the
potentiation of serotonergic
activity in the central nervous system (CNS) resulting from its
inhibitory effect on the reuptake of 5-
HT from the synaptic cleft.
Escitalopram is a highly sel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itor
(SSRI). On the basis of _ in vitro _
studies, escitalopram had no, or minimal effect on noradrenaline (NA),
dopamine (DA) and gamma
aminobutyric acid (GABA) uptake.
